The Hyphessobrycon minor, commonly known as the Red Phantom Tetra or Serpae Tetra, is renowned for its striking red coloration and lively behavior. Suitable for beginner to intermediate aquarists, these tetras are peaceful yet can be fin-nippers, particularly in smaller groups. It's recommended to keep them in schools of at least six to minimize stress and highlight their natural shoaling behavior. Additionally, providing a habitat with dark substrate, dense vegetation, and ample swimming space emulates their riverine origins and enhances their visual appeal.
